Quote by Shunya

“Your entire being is like a tree. Your family and friends only touch specific parts of it - mostly the fruits, maybe some branches. A large part of you remains untouched. You feel like a machine, you feel dead inside. You shout, snap, and sulk at random things, or silently suffer. How to tell them that you want your entire being acknowledged? Or maybe you yourself have forgotten your entire being. That’s why you need a person or a deity, a mortal or immortal, who is like air, who doesn’t want anything specific from you, who touches every inch of your being, who makes you feel alive.”
